MACS (Multilingual access to subjects): A virtual authority file across languages

. International Conference on Authority Control, (2003)

Zusammenfassung

Shared authority files and co-operation in the development of national lists, both author and subject, have enabled libraries to share resources and improve access to their collections. As we move from national resource sharing to a more international approach (for example with the TEL (The European Library) project (http:// www.europeanlibrary.org)) the difficulties of searching across collections have been underlined. Variations in author and corporate author headings across languages and subject headings in different languages have meant that frequently the search option of choice has been keyword. This brings results but its limitations are well—known.
